Course overview

The mind control (invasion) transference (MCT) is an extreme form of traumatic transference in patients with dissociative identity disorder (DID) and related very severe, complex dissociative trauma disorders. It is defined as he patient's belief that the therapist's overt helpfulness and concern is really in the interest of gaining access to the patient's mind in order to malevolently invade and control the patient psychologically.
